二叉搜索樹

#include "pch.h"
#include <iostream>
#include <algorithm>
#include <queue>

using namespace std;

struct node {
	int val;
	node *lch, *rch;
};

node* insert(node* p, int x) {
	if (p == NULL) {
		node* q = new node;
		q->val = x;
		q->lch = q->rch = NULL;
		return q;
	}
	else {
		if (x < p->val) {
			p->lch = insert(p->lch, x);
		}
		else{
			p->rch = insert(p->rch, x);
		}
		return p;
	}
}

bool find(node* p, int x) {
	if (p == NULL) {
		return false;
	}
	else if (x == p->val) {
		return true;
	}
	else if (x < p->val) {
		return find(p->lch, x);
	}
	else if (x > p->val) {
		return find(p->rch, x);
	}
}
